Is there any reason I couldn't just go to an electronics store like radio shack or something and get an 8 amp fuse from them? |
Hi,
you can do this if you want. But: Please make sure that it's exactly the same type (8A, 125V, time-lag, UL/UR or CSA certificated!). And we made once the experience that there are fuses available which become very hot. Our fuses are high quality fuses and have a minimum power dissipation. If technical datas are ok and the fuse doesn't become too hot -> go to an electronics store. |

Thanks, but..
No, the unit number 4 I still do not use it. But, unit 1 started to 00:00 hours unit 2 started to 00:07 hours unit 3 started to 00:15 hours all perfect one. The hour can be changed to start? Thanks |
Hi
in dosing mode the start time can't be changed, the times are calculated automatically. If you want to dose at specific times you have to use a timer instead of the dosing function. |

I have another question (I want to connect two tunze 6055): I have connected to L1/L2 the module EVG-AP 2F with a single dimmable balasts (L1) and free L2. To L3/L4 I have connected MoonWB (L3) and free L4. If I buy the module YL2-1 (connected to L3/L4), I can connect MoonWB and a tunze 6055. how can I connect the other tunze? thank you |
you need 2 splitters and 2 cables "ProfiLux-Tunze 2".
Then L2 would be one pump, L4 the other. Of course the second channel of your EVG-AP would work synchronously to the pump which is connected to L2, but this is not a problem. If you don't want this you should insert a card with extra 1-10V-interfaces like the PLM-2L4S or PLM-4L. |

Is it possible now to run a Tunze Wave box in the latest version?
3.0.7.1 21.12.2007 If so how should I program it. In the Extras - pumps Modes or waves |
Yes it is
here is a copy of a post from another forum Just to start a thread to help Wavebox users discard the Tunze controller that came with it! At least I know the exact resonance value now! haha. I've read someone's tank of 4' with settings 2s Mine is 5' so here's the setup 5ft - 1.6s, 1-10v 0-100% Right Angled Short |
1 Attachment(s)
Okey thanks but i can understand where you hav eput the value in the pump "page"
See my attached image My new tank will be 3,6feet long and 3feet deep and 2,3 heigh nearly 150gallon |
its just my opinion but i think your life would be easier just sticking with the controller the wavebox came with and also it will keep from taking up a port on your controller
|
enter the values in "mode", "duration" and "waves" of the first pump group
the 1-10V-settings have to be done under "extras -> 1-10V-interfaces". I recommend to set the voltages to Min = 3V and Max = 8V, then the voltage output is similar to the output of the original controller. and last but not least: Its very helpful to read the manual closely, chapter "current" because we have a lot of options for the current simulation which can be set, many more like the original controller has. |
